👨🍳 Instructions
Put sugar, syrup and water in pan and boil at 240°.
Add butter and raw peanuts.
Boil until 300°, stirring constantly. Add soda, vanilla and salt which has been dissolved in a little water. Mix well.
Pour on well buttered cookie sheets.
Spread with buttered knives.
It takes 3 cookie sheets.
